石河子大學程序設計基礎(c++)考試大綱_第1頁
已閱讀1頁,還剩1頁未讀, 繼續(xù)免費閱讀

下載本文檔

版權說明:本文檔由用戶提供并上傳,收益歸屬內容提供方,若內容存在侵權,請進行舉報或認領

文檔簡介

1、1石河子大學信息科學與技術學院學院碩士研究生入學考試石河子大學信息科學與技術學院學院碩士研究生入學考試《程序設計基礎(《程序設計基礎(CC)》考試大綱》考試大綱本《程序設計基礎(C)》考試大綱適用于石河子大學研究生院農(nóng)業(yè)信息化及應用專業(yè)的碩士研究生入學考試。程序設計基礎(C)課程是計算機科學與技術和信息類專業(yè)的學科基礎必修課。本課程使學生了解面向對象程序設計的基本概念與方法,讓學生能夠運用C語言的基本要素,進行基本的面向對象的程序設計,

2、掌握面向對象程序設計的思想和方法,養(yǎng)成良好的程序設計風格和習慣,進而學會利用C語言學會解決一般應用問題,并具備綜合運用所學知識分析和解決實際問題的能力。一、考試基本要求一、考試基本要求1掌握C語言的基本語法規(guī)則;2熟練掌握有關類與對象的相關知識;3能夠采用面向對象的編程思路和方法編寫應用程序;4能熟練使用VisualC6.0集成開發(fā)環(huán)境編寫和調度程序。二、考試方式與時間二、考試方式與時間碩士研究生入學《程序設計基礎(C》考試為筆試,考試

3、時間為180分鐘。三、考試主要內容和要求三、考試主要內容和要求(一)(一)CC語言概述語言概述(1)了解C語言的基本符號;(2)了角C語言的詞匯(保留字、標識符、常量、運算符、標點符號等);(3)掌握C程序的基本框架(結構程序設計框架、面向對象程序設計框架等);(4)能夠使用VisualC6.0集成開發(fā)環(huán)境編輯、編譯、運行與調度程序。(二)數(shù)據(jù)類型、表達式和基本運算(二)數(shù)據(jù)類型、表達式和基本運算(1)掌握C數(shù)據(jù)類型(基本類型,指針類型

4、)及其定義方法;(2)了解C的常量定義(整型常量,字符常量,邏輯常量,實型常量,地址常量,符號常量);(3)掌握變量的定義與使用方法(變量的定義及初始化,全局變量,局部變量);(4)掌握C運算符的種類、運算優(yōu)先級和結合性;(5)熟練掌握C表達式類型及求值規(guī)則(賦值運算,算術運算符和算術表達式,關系運算符和關系表達式,邏輯運算符和邏輯表達式,條件運算,指針運算,逗號表達式)。(三)(三)CC的基本語句的基本語句(1)掌握C的基本語句,例如

5、賦值語句、表達式語句、復合語句、輸入、輸出語句和空格語句等;(2)用if語句實現(xiàn)分支結構;(3)用switch語句實現(xiàn)多分支選擇結構;(4)用f語句實現(xiàn)循環(huán)結構;(5)用while語句實現(xiàn)循環(huán)結構;(6)用do…while語句實現(xiàn)循環(huán)結構;(7)轉向語句(goto,continue,break和return);(8)掌握分支語句和循環(huán)語句的各種嵌套使用。(四)數(shù)組(四)數(shù)組(1)掌握一維數(shù)組的定義、初始化和訪問,多維數(shù)組的定義、初始化和

6、訪問;(2)掌握字符串與字符數(shù)組;(3)熟練掌握常用字符串函數(shù)(strlenstrcpystreatstrcmpstrstr等);(4)了解字符串與字符串變量。2(五)掌握函數(shù)的有關使用(五)掌握函數(shù)的有關使用(1)函數(shù)的定義方法和調用方法;(2)函數(shù)的類型和返回值;(3)形式參數(shù)與實際參數(shù),參數(shù)值的傳遞;(4)變量的作用域、生存周期和存儲類別(自動、靜態(tài)、寄存器,外部);(5)遞歸函數(shù);(6)內置函數(shù)、函數(shù)的重載及函數(shù)的模板;(7)帶

7、有缺省參數(shù)值的函數(shù)。(六)熟練掌握指針的有關使用(六)熟練掌握指針的有關使用(1)指針與指針變量的概念,指針與地址運算符;(2)變量、數(shù)組、字符串、函數(shù)、結構體的指針以及指向變量、數(shù)組、字符串、函數(shù)、結構體的指針變量,通過指針引用以上各類型數(shù)據(jù);(3)用指針作函數(shù)參數(shù);(4)返回指針值的指針函數(shù);(5)指針數(shù)組,指向指針的指針,main函數(shù)的命令行參數(shù);(6)引用的基本概念,引用的定義與使用。(七)掌握結構體(即(七)掌握結構體(即“結

8、構結構”)與共用體(即)與共用體(即“聯(lián)合聯(lián)合”)(1)結構體和共用體類型數(shù)據(jù)的定義方法和引用方法;(2)用指針和結構體構成鏈表,單向鏈表的建立、輸出、刪除與插入。(八)熟練掌握類與對象的相關知識(八)熟練掌握類與對象的相關知識(1)類的定義方式、數(shù)據(jù)成員、成員函數(shù)的性質及訪問權限(public,private,protected);(2)對象和對象指針的定義與引用;(3)類的封裝性和信息隱蔽。(九)熟練掌握下列知識(九)熟練掌握下列知

9、識(1)構造函數(shù)與析構函數(shù);(2)靜態(tài)數(shù)據(jù)成員與靜態(tài)成員函數(shù)的定義與使用方式;(3)常數(shù)據(jù)成員與常成員函數(shù);(4)對象的指針及This指針的使用;(5)友元函數(shù)和友元類;(6)對象數(shù)組與成員對象。(十)掌握運算符重載(十)掌握運算符重載(1)運算符重載的方法及規(guī)則;(2)重載雙目運算符和單目運算符;(3)流插入和提取運算符的重載;(4)類型轉換函數(shù)。(十一)掌握繼承與派生(十一)掌握繼承與派生(1)繼承與派生的概念;(2)派生類成員的訪

10、問屬性、構造函數(shù)和析構函數(shù);(3)多重繼承;(4)繼承與組合。(十二)掌握多態(tài)性與虛函數(shù)(十二)掌握多態(tài)性與虛函數(shù)(1)多態(tài)性的概念;(2)虛函數(shù);(3)純虛函數(shù)與抽象類。(十三)掌握輸入輸出流(十三)掌握輸入輸出流(1)C的輸入與輸出;(2)標準的輸出、輸入流;(3)文件操作與文件流;(4)字符串流。四、試卷題型及比例四、試卷題型及比例1試題包括選擇題、填空題、判斷題、讀程序題、程序填空題和編程題。2題型(大約比例):選擇題占30%、

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內容里面會有圖紙預覽,若沒有圖紙預覽就沒有圖紙。
  • 4. 未經(jīng)權益所有人同意不得將文件中的內容挪作商業(yè)或盈利用途。
  • 5. 眾賞文庫僅提供信息存儲空間,僅對用戶上傳內容的表現(xiàn)方式做保護處理,對用戶上傳分享的文檔內容本身不做任何修改或編輯,并不能對任何下載內容負責。
  • 6. 下載文件中如有侵權或不適當內容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準確性、安全性和完整性, 同時也不承擔用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論